Rolled Pork Chop: A Flavorful Delicacy

Preparation time: 30 minutes
Cooking time: 1 hour and 15 minutes
Total time: 1 hour and 45 minutes
Servings: 4

Ingredients

For the rolls:
- 4 slices of pork chop (about 1.5 cm thick)
- 2 eggs
- 200 g sliced mushrooms
- 4 small pickles or 2 larger ones
- 10 green olives
- 1 onion
- 4 tablespoons olive oil
- Salt and pepper to taste

For the side dish:
- 2 carrots
- 3-4 potatoes
- 3-4 tablespoons olive oil
- 1 stalk of celery
- Fresh parsley for serving
- Vegeta or salt to taste

Preparation Method

1. Preparing the filling:
Start by finely chopping the onion and sautéing it in 2 tablespoons of olive oil over medium heat until it becomes translucent. Add the sliced mushrooms and continue to sauté for about 10 minutes. Add a pinch of salt and pepper, then add the quartered olives. Mix well and let it cool.

2. Boiling the eggs:
Boil the eggs for 7-8 minutes to harden them. Once boiled, place them in cold water for 3-4 minutes, then peel and cut them into quarters.

3. Preparing the meat:
Use a meat mallet to pound the pork chop slices until they are thin. Season with salt and pepper on both sides. If you have larger pickles, cut them in half or even quarters lengthwise.

4. Assembling the rolls:
On each slice of meat, place 2 tablespoons of the mushroom mixture, a pickle, and 2 pieces of hard-boiled egg. Roll the slices tightly, ensuring the filling does not spill out, and secure the rolls with toothpicks.

5. Cooking the rolls:
Coat each roll in breadcrumbs and place them in a baking dish greased with olive oil. Drizzle a little oil over the rolls. Preheat the oven to 200 degrees Celsius and bake the rolls for 35 minutes. After this time, reduce the temperature to 180 degrees and continue baking for another 25-30 minutes, turning the rolls occasionally for even browning.

6. Preparing the side dish:
Peel the carrots and potatoes, cutting them into cubes. Boil them in a pot of water with a little salt, along with a stalk of celery. Boil until they are tender but not mushy (about 20-25 minutes). Drain the vegetables and let them dry well.

7. Sautéing the vegetables:
In a frying pan, heat 3-4 tablespoons of olive oil, add the boiled vegetables (without celery), and sauté for 5 minutes. Finally, add a little Vegeta or salt and sprinkle fresh parsley on top.

8. Serving:
The rolled chops can be served warm, alongside the vegetable side dish. You can slice them like a roll, and their appearance will surely impress. They are also excellent cold, served as appetizers.

Practical Tips

- Choose quality meat: Opt for fresh pork chop with a little fat for better flavor and a tender texture.
- Vary the ingredients: Instead of green olives, you can use black olives or even roasted peppers for a different and interesting taste.
- Alternative sides: If you do not like carrots or potatoes, you can use zucchini or cauliflower, which pair well with the rolls.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. Can I use chicken instead of pork?
Yes, chicken rolls are just as delicious, but the cooking time will be shorter.

2. How can I make the rolls lighter?
You can reduce the amount of oil used or bake the rolls without breadcrumbs for a lighter option.

3. What drinks pair well with this dish?
A dry white wine or a pale beer will perfectly complement the intense flavors of the rolled pork chop.
